WHAT TO EXPECT 

This role will contribute to the planning, control and delivery of all new model launch activities for JLR  vehicle lines supporting the planning and management of Plant Quality Launch activity from Online through to OTA including Build, Batch and Hold activities. Working closely with the Launch Manufacturing team, this role will contribute to ensuring value for money is achieved recognising the safety, quality and delivery objectives.

The role will give you first-hand experience of managing a diverse group of coaches, in an Agile structure, as well as experiences of different facilities and departments. 

WHAT YOU’LL DO

and :

Co-ordinate the team of Launch Quality associates, assigning tasks to individuals, and ensuring deadlines are achieved.
Working in an Agile environment as a Squad lead using tools such as Jira engaging the wider team to collectively work together.
Ensure that all relevant WES relating to the programme are generated and concurred by the core Plant Quality Team
Generate and enact training plans for the Plant Quality inspection teams on new models and new MY content.
Lead the Torque study and Torque Overcheck teams to complete Priority and TPPS studies ahead of Job 1 in line with JLRQOS 030
Ensure that all Quality related issues identified by SIP and OTA team are fed back to the relevant owners ensuring that containment and resolution plans are in place through the appropriate Agile Forums - Stand ups, Scrum of scrums & Showcases.
Investigate quality issues, using problem solving techniques.
Plan and track all Quality attribute testing of launch vehicles.
Present out Launch Quality Status and associated timing plans at Senior reviews.
